Oracle “CONNECT BY” 使用

Oracle “CONNECT BY”是层次查询子句,一般用于树状或者层次结果集的查询。

其语法是:

[ START WITH condition ]CONNECT BY [ NOCYCLE ] condition
The start with .. connect by clause can be used to select data that has a hierarchical relationship (usually some sort of parent->child (boss->employee or thing->parts).

说明: 
1. START WITH:告诉系统以哪个节点作为根结点开始查找并构造结果集,该节点即为返回记录中的最高节点。 
2. 当分层查询中存在上下层互为父子节点的情况时,会返回ORA-01436错误。此时,需要在connect by后面加上NOCYCLE关键字。同时,可用connect_by_iscycle伪列定位出存在互为父子循环的具体节点。 connect_by_iscycle必须要跟关键字NOCYCLE结合起来使用


接下来,用一些示例来说明“CONNECT BY”的用法

[例1]
创建一个部门表,这个表有三个字段,分别对应部门ID,部门名称,以及上级部门ID

-- DROP TALBEDROP TABLE dep CASCADE CONSTRAINT;COMMIT;-- CREATE TABLECREATE TABLE dep( depid      NUMBER(10) NOT NULL,  depname    VARCHAR2(256),  upperdepid NUMBER(10)  );COMMIT;


初始化一些数据

INSERT INTO DEP(DEPID, DEPNAME, UPPERDEPID) VALUES (0, 'General Deparment', null);INSERT INTO DEP(DEPID, DEPNAME, UPPERDEPID) VALUES (1, 'Development', 0);INSERT INTO DEP(DEPID, DEPNAME, UPPERDEPID) VALUES (2, 'QA', 0);INSERT INTO DEP(DEPID, DEPNAME, UPPERDEPID) VALUES (3, 'Server Development', 1);INSERT INTO DEP(DEPID, DEPNAME, UPPERDEPID) VALUES (4, 'Client Development', 1);INSERT INTO DEP(DEPID, DEPNAME, UPPERDEPID) VALUES (5, 'TA', 2);INSERT INTO DEP(DEPID, DEPNAME, UPPERDEPID) VALUES (6, 'Porject QA', 2);COMMIT;

SELECT * FROM dep; DEPID       DEPNAME                     UPPERDEPID-----       -------                     ----------0           General Deparment          1           Development                 02           QA                          03           Server Development          14           Client Development          15           TA                          26           Porject QA                  2

现在我要根据“CONNECT BY”来实现树状查询结果

SELECT RPAD( ' ', 2*(LEVEL-1), '-' ) || DEPNAME "DEPNAME",CONNECT_BY_ROOT DEPNAME "ROOT",CONNECT_BY_ISLEAF "ISLEAF",LEVEL ,SYS_CONNECT_BY_PATH(DEPNAME, '/') "PATH"FROM DEPSTART WITH UPPERDEPID IS NULLCONNECT BY PRIOR DEPID = UPPERDEPID;

DEPNAME                             ROOT                        ISLEAF          LEVEL           PATHGeneral Deparment                   General Deparment           0               1               /General Deparment -Development                       General Deparment           0               2               /General Deparment/Development ---Server Development              General Deparment           1               3               /General Deparment/Development/Server Development ---Client Development              General Deparment           1               3               /General Deparment/Development/Client Development -QA                                General Deparment           0               2               /General Deparment/QA ---TA                              General Deparment           1               3               /General Deparment/QA/TA ---Porject QA                      General Deparment           1               3               /General Deparment/QA/Porject QA

说明: 
1. CONNECT_BY_ROOT 返回当前节点的最顶端节点 
2. CONNECT_BY_ISLEAF 判断是否为叶子节点,如果这个节点下面有子节点,则不为叶子节点 
3. LEVEL 伪列表示节点深度 
4. SYS_CONNECT_BY_PATH函数显示详细路径,并用“/”分隔


[例2]
通过CONNECT BY生成序列

SQL> SELECT ROWNUM FROM DUAL CONNECT BY ROWNUM <= 10;     ROWNUM----------         1         2         3         4         5         6         7         8         9        10 已选择10行。

[例3]
通过CONNECT BY用于十六进度转换为十进制

CREATE OR REPLACE FUNCTION f_hex_to_dec(p_str IN VARCHAR2) RETURN VARCHAR2 IS------------------------------------------------------------------------------------------------------------------------ 对象名称: f_hex_to_dec-- 对象描述: 十六进制转换十进制-- 输入参数: p_str 十六进制字符串-- 返回结果: 十进制字符串-- 测试用例: SELECT f_hex_to_dec('78A') FROM dual;----------------------------------------------------------------------------------------------------------------------  v_return  VARCHAR2(4000);BEGIN  SELECT SUM(DATA) INTO v_return    FROM (SELECT (CASE upper(substr(p_str, rownum, 1))                   WHEN 'A' THEN '10'                   WHEN 'B' THEN '11'                   WHEN 'C' THEN '12'                   WHEN 'D' THEN '13'                   WHEN 'E' THEN '14'                   WHEN 'F' THEN '15'                   ELSE substr(p_str, rownum, 1)                 END) * power(16, length(p_str) - rownum) DATA            FROM dual          CONNECT BY rownum <= length(p_str));  RETURN v_return;EXCEPTION  WHEN OTHERS THEN    RETURN NULL;END;

说明:
1. CONNECT BY rownum <= length(p_str))对输入的字符串进行逐个遍历
2. 通过CASE语句,来解析十六进制中的A-F对应的10进制值
